Understanding C5-C6 Foraminal Stenosis
Neck pain that shoots down your arm may signal more than just muscle strain. It could indicate C5-C6 foraminal stenosis, a condition where the small passageway for your spinal nerve becomes narrowed. This opening, called a foramen, sits between your fifth and sixth cervical vertebrae in the mid-neck region—an area that handles significant movement and stress every day. Foraminal stenosis develops gradually as your spine ages. The disc between C5 and C6 loses height and may bulge, while bone spurs form along the vertebrae. These changes progressively narrow the space where your C6 nerve exits, potentially compressing it and causing symptoms. over 50% of people under age 50 have some degree of cervical degenerative disc disease, though not everyone develops symptoms that need treatment. How Your Cervical Spine Works
Your neck contains seven cervical vertebrae, labeled C1 through C7 from top to bottom. Between each vertebra sits a cushioning disc that absorbs shock and allows your neck to move freely.

At each level, nerves exit through small openings called foramina on both sides of your spine. generally The C6 nerve root exits at the C5-C6 level and serves two important functions. It provides sensation to parts of your arm and hand while controlling specific muscles in your shoulder, arm, and forearm.
The C6 nerve gives feeling to your thumb, index finger, and middle finger. It also powers the muscles that let you bend your elbow and extend your wrist. When the foramen narrows and compresses this nerve, you’ll typically feel symptoms in these exact areas. That’s why C5-C6 foraminal stenosis often causes numbness in your thumb along with weakness when bending your elbow or extending your wrist.
Symptoms of C5-C6 Foraminal Stenosis
The most common symptom is neck pain that travels beyond your neck. It radiates into your shoulder, down your arm, and sometimes reaches your hand. This pain follows the path of the C6 nerve root.
Many people experience numbness or tingling in their thumb, index finger, and middle finger. These sensations may come and go, often getting worse when you look up or turn your head to the affected side. These movements further narrow the already-tight foramen.
Weakness can develop when nerve compression becomes significant. You might struggle with tasks requiring grip strength or find your arm tiring quickly during routine activities. Some people drop objects unexpectedly or have trouble with buttons and other fine motor tasks.
Symptoms vary widely between individuals. Some experience mild discomfort that comes and goes, while others face persistent pain that disrupts work, sleep, and daily activities. The severity depends on how much the nerve is compressed, how quickly the condition developed, and your individual factors.
Diagnosis: How Your Spine Specialist Evaluates Foraminal Stenosis
A thorough evaluation begins with your medical history. Your spine specialist will ask detailed questions about your pain—where it occurs, how severe it feels, what makes it better or worse, and how it affects your daily life. This information provides valuable clues about your condition.
The physical examination tests your nerve function through several methods. Your physician will check your reflexes, evaluate muscle strength, and perform neurological tests to identify which nerve may be compressed. For C5-C6 stenosis, this includes testing your biceps reflex, checking how well you can extend your wrist, and evaluating sensation in your thumb and index finger. generally MRI imaging serves as the gold standard for diagnosing foraminal stenosis. The typically MRI clearly shows soft tissues including nerves, discs, and ligaments, revealing exactly how much the foramen has narrowed. It also identifies contributing factors like disc herniation or bone spurs. Your doctor may order CT scans to better view bone structures or X-rays to assess spinal alignment. In some cases, electrodiagnostic studies like nerve conduction tests or EMG may be recommended. These tests measure how well nerves transmit signals and help confirm which specific nerve root is affected.
Non-Surgical Treatment Options
usually Most patients start with conservative, non-surgical treatments. Many experience significant relief through these approaches without needing surgery. Your treatment plan typically combines several methods to reduce inflammation, improve function, and relieve pain.
generally Anti-inflammatory medications help reduce swelling around the compressed nerve. Physical therapy plays a central role, with therapists designing exercises to improve posture, strengthen supporting muscles, and increase flexibility. You’ll likely learn a home exercise program to maintain your improvement long-term.
Simple lifestyle adjustments often provide substantial relief. This might include changes to your workspace setup, sleeping position, or how you perform daily tasks. These modifications reduce stress on the C5-C6 level and minimize nerve compression.
generally Epidural steroid injections deliver anti-inflammatory medication directly to the area around the compressed nerve. This can provide temporary or even long-term relief for some patients, creating an opportunity for physical therapy to work more effectively.
may Conservative treatment typically continues for several weeks to months before surgery is considered. Your spine specialist will monitor your progress and adjust your treatment plan as needed.
When Surgery May Be Necessary
usually Surgery becomes necessary when symptoms persist or worsen despite comprehensive conservative treatment. Progressive neurological symptoms—worsening weakness, increasing numbness, or signs of ongoing nerve damage—may require surgical intervention.
Some patients develop severe limitations that significantly affect quality of life. Difficulty working, sleeping, or performing basic self-care tasks may indicate that surgery could provide better relief than continued conservative care.
The risk of permanent nerve damage is an important consideration. usually When a nerve remains compressed for extended periods with progressive symptoms, permanent loss of function can occur. Early surgical decompression can prevent irreversible damage and improve your likelihood of full recovery.
Surgical options include foraminotomy, where the surgeon enlarges the foramen to relieve pressure, and anterior cervical discectomy and fusion, which may be appropriate when disc degeneration significantly contributes to stenosis. The recommended procedure depends on what’s causing your stenosis, how severe the compression is, and your individual factors.
Minimally invasive surgical techniques have advanced significantly. These approaches use smaller incisions, cause less tissue disruption, and often allow faster recovery compared to traditional open surgery. Your spine specialist can explain whether minimally invasive techniques are right for your case.
